Biography
Dr. Biddington is the recipient of the 2009 C.B. Wilson Distinguished Faculty Award at Cal U and serves on the Research Faculty Professional Development Committee and ad hoc Leadership Subcommittee. Dr. Biddington has presented papers at National and State meetings. She has helped graduate athletic training students present posters at the National Athletic Training Association (NATA), the Eastern Athletic Trainers Association (EATA), the Pennsylvania Athletic Training Association (PATS) and the American Alliance of Health, Physical Education, Recreation and Dance (AAHPERD) meetings.
